After you put the meat in and stir in around, put fish sauce in immediately to get the sweetness out of the way and the caramel syrup won’t burn. Then stir it some more and add the coconut juice (use only half of the coconut juice) use the other half later on. Usually you don’t use the whole coconut juice at once because so that you don’t have to use another one or use water.

There’s another version of this that makes with soy sauce, very similar but with soy sauce vinegar and cooking wine just like Chinese braised pork belly. This version she’s making is more like Vietnamese style but it’s also originated from China. That’s why it’s called Thịt Kho Tàu which means Chinese Braised Pork Belly
